Mapping the Grand Canyon

November 7, 2008 —  February15, 2009

Opening reception on the evening of the 12th of November with guest speakers, authors and book signing.

Cartographers have attempted to map the complex features of the Grand Canyon for more than 150 years. Over time their equipment and techniques have changed dramatically, enabling them to capture fine details and diverse information. See the wide range of maps being used today. They are as beautiful as they are informative. This exhibit contains approximately 50 maps of the Grand Canyon region dating from 1858 to the present, and some early and contemporary tools used by map makers to collect data.

Maps and their stories are divided into four general categories: Historical, Geological, "Working Maps", and Recreational.
